Output 51dcd8ca91e0bfdfa4fc35500f26f56a22ee108a438bbcf9b0d2008b52cb161a:0

value
3916000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 014ce96cd3084e532ef46fe1deede7ed40d354c4 OP_EQUALVERIFY OP_CHECKSIG
address
17sp7sneHHMzHgWTD3TTE4xB2B6bdwk2H
transaction
51dcd8ca91e0bfdfa4fc35500f26f56a22ee108a438bbcf9b0d2008b52cb161a
confirmations
14022
spent
true